Background
This gene encodes an immunoglobulin-like cell surface protein that is expressed predominantly on plasmacytoid dendritic cells (PDCs) and modulates the function of these cells in the immune response. Expression of this gene is downregulated by interleukin 3 (IL3). This gene is one of a cluster of highly related genes located at chromosomal region 19q13.4.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2015],function:May act as receptor for class I MHC antigens. Ligand binding leads to the activation of eosinophils and to the release of RNASE2, IL4 and leukotriene C4.,similarity:Contains 4 Ig-like C2-type (immunoglobulin-like) domains.,tissue specificity:Detected on eosinophils, neutrophils and monocytes.,
